What Affects Cat Flap Installation Prices?
A number of aspects affect the cost of installing a cat flap. Understanding these can assist pet owners budget properly:
| Factor | Description |
|---|---|
| Type of Cat Flap | Standard, electronic, or microchip-enabled flaps vary significantly in price. |
| Product | The existing material of the door or wall can affect installation trouble. |
| Installation Site | Walls or glass installations typically need more labor and materials than doors. |
| Labor Costs | Differed rates based upon geographic location and the experience of the installer. |
| Additional Features | Features like locks or energy-efficient styles can raise the overall cost. |
Types of Cat Flaps and Their Prices
Cat flaps come in different designs and designs. Below is a simplified table outlining the common cost related to different types of cat flaps:
| Cat Flap Type | Average Price Range (GBP) |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Basic Flap | ₤ 50 - ₤ 150 | Basic flap allowing cats to come and go easily. |
| Electronic Flap | ₤ 150 - ₤ 400 | Operates via a remote or collar sensor for added convenience. |
| Microchip Cat Flap | ₤ 100 - ₤ 300 | Only grants access to cats with the associated microchip. |
| Glass Installation Flap | ₤ 200 - ₤ 500 | Developed to fit within glass paneling, requiring customized installation. |
| Wall Kit Flap | ₤ 150 - ₤ 350 | Includes extra products for wall setups, typically needing additional labor. |
The prices showed above are just averages and can vary based on supplier, area, and specific item options.
Example Breakdown of Installation Costs
Let's look into a comprehensive breakdown of potential installation expenses. A cat owner may be aiming to set up a standard plastic flap in a wooden door. Here's a hypothetical situation:
Installation Scenario:
- Cat Flap: Basic Plastic Cat Flap
- Cost: ₤ 70
- Installation: Local Handyman
- Labor Cost: ₤ 100
- Additional Supplies: Screws, sealants
- Cost: ₤ 10
Total Estimated Costs: ₤ 70 (Cat Flap) + ₤ 100 (Labor) + ₤ 10 (Supplies) = ₤ 180
For those selecting an electronic flap or installation in a glass panel, expenses can climb up significantly as shown below:
Electronic Cat Flap Installation Scenario:
- Cat Flap: Electronic Cat Flap
- Cost: ₤ 250
- Installation: Specialized Technician for glass
- Labor Cost: ₤ 150
- Additional Supplies: Wiring, adapters
- Cost: ₤ 25
Total Estimated Costs: ₤ 250 (Cat Flap) + ₤ 150 (Labor) + ₤ 25 (Supplies) = ₤ 425
DIY vs. Professional Installation
Another factor impacting costs is whether to hire a professional or select a DIY installation. Below is a list of pros and cons for both approaches:
DIY Installation: Pros and Cons
| Pros | Cons |
|---|---|
| Economical, saving on labor costs | Requires tools and standard handyman abilities |
| Versatile schedule for installation | Danger of inappropriate installation |
| A fulfilling task for useful people | May space service warranties on some items |
Professional Installation: Pros and Cons
| Pros | Cons |
|---|---|
| Competence makes sure correct installation | Higher upfront costs |
| Quick and effective work | Scheduling availability can be limited |
| Warranties often attended to craftsmanship | Less personal control over the process |
Regularly Asked Questions
Q: How long does a cat flap installation take?A: Generally, a professional can install a standard cat flap in 1-2 hours. Nevertheless, complicated installations, like glass or wall flaps, might take longer.
Q: Can I install a cat flap in a window?A: Yes, there specify cat flaps designed for windows. A glazier may need to aid with setups in this case. Q: What if I have a security concern?A: Higher-end designs
include locking systems, and microchip-enabled
alternatives limit access to just your pet. Q: Are there warranties for cat flaps?A: Most producers offer service warranties that typically cover defects
in material or craftsmanship for one to
five years, depending upon the product. Q: What must I consider before installation?A: Consider the area (door vs. wall vs. glass), the type of flap that best suits your pet, and prospective security issues. Installing a cat flap
